Drainage grading services involve the process of shaping and leveling the land around a property to ensure proper water flow away from structures and landscaped areas. This service typically includes the excavation and contouring of soil to create a slope that directs rainwater and runoff toward designated drainage points, such as storm drains or dry wells. Proper grading helps prevent water from pooling in unwanted areas, reducing the risk of water-related damage to foundations, basements, and landscaping.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to achieve accurate slopes that promote effective drainage and minimize standing water.
One of the primary problems addressed by drainage grading is poor water runoff management, which can lead to erosion, flooding, and foundation issues. When properties do not have adequate slopes, excess water may collect around the foundation, increasing the likelihood of cracks, leaks, or structural instability. Additionally, improper grading can cause soil erosion and damage to landscaping, as water flows in unintended directions. By regrading a property, contractors help create a reliable drainage system that mitigates these risks, promoting the longevity of the property and maintaining its aesthetic appeal.

Cost of Drainage Grading - Typ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,500 for standard residential projects in Pasco, WA. Larger or more complex grading jobs can cost upwards of $5,000. Costs depend on the size and scope of the area needing grading.
Labor and Equipment Fees - Labor costs for drainage grading services usually fall between $50 and $150 per hour, depending on project complexity. Equipment rental fees, such as excavators or bulldozers, can add $200 to $800 per day to the total cost.
Material Expenses - If additional materials like gravel or soil amendments are needed, prices can range from $30 to $60 per ton. The total material cost depends on the area size and the depth of grading required.
Additional Service Charges - Extra services such as site cleanup or drainage system installation may add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. These charges vary based on the specific requirements of the drainage grading project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
